      <description>&lt;P&gt;I think probably the most valuable part of the coverage is the reimbursement up to one million IF you aren't reimbursed by your financial institution(s).&lt;/P&gt; &lt;P&gt;from the site:&lt;/P&gt; &lt;P&gt;Protect your good name and more. If you become a victim of identity theft while you’re an Identity Guard® Total Protection® member, our identity theft insurance can reimburse you for certain expenses up to $1 million.&lt;/P&gt; &lt;P&gt; &lt;/P&gt; &lt;P&gt;More specifically, on the slim chance that your money is stolen by identity thieves while you are a customer, Identity Guard® will reimburse the difference between your actual loss and the amount reimbursed to you by your financial institution, up to $1 million. Keep in mind, you must:&lt;/P&gt; &lt;P&gt; &lt;/P&gt; &lt;P&gt;Report your loss to us within 90 days;&lt;/P&gt; &lt;P&gt;Let us help you recover your losses; and&lt;/P&gt; &lt;P&gt;Apply for reimbursement from your financial institution.&lt;/P&gt;</description>

Much less than in previous years.&lt;/P&gt; &lt;P class="note" style="box-sizing: border-box; -webkit-tap-highlight-color: rgba(0, 0, 0, 0); font-stretch: normal; margin: 0px 0px 1em;"&gt; &lt;SPAN style="color: #333333; font-family: Verdana, sans-serif; font-size: xx-small;"&gt; &lt;STRONG&gt;Details regarding this protection: This protection applies only to the following types of Vanguard® accounts: Vanguard nonretirement mutual fund accounts; Vanguard individual retirement accounts (IRAs); accounts maintained with Vanguard Brokerage Services®, a division of Vanguard Marketing Corporation; and participant accounts in retirement plans for which Vanguard provides recordkeeping and administrative services. Accordingly, this protection does not apply to annuities or to 529 college savings plan accounts. &l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t; &lt;P class="note" style="box-sizing: border-box; -webkit-tap-highlight-color: rgba(0, 0, 0, 0); font-stretch: normal; margin: 0px 0px 1em;"&gt; &lt;SPAN style="color: #333333; font-family: Verdana, sans-serif; font-size: xx-small;"&gt; &lt;STRONG&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t; &lt;P class="note" style="box-sizing: border-box; -webkit-tap-highlight-color: rgba(0, 0, 0, 0); font-stretch: normal; margin: 0px 0px 1em;"&gt; &lt;SPAN style="color: #333333; font-family: Verdana, sans-serif; font-size: xx-small;"&gt; &lt;STRONG&gt;This protection does not apply to unauthorized activity caused in whole or in part by your fraudulent, intentional, or negligent acts or omissions, including activity by a person whom you have intentionally or negligently permitted to transact in your account, or to whom you have intentionally or negligently given access to security information relating to your account. This protection does not apply to unauthorized account activity or account access by an employer or plan sponsor representative who is authorized to access your account but is acting outside the scope of his or her authority.&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t; &lt;P class="note" style="box-sizing: border-box; -webkit-tap-highlight-color: rgba(0, 0, 0, 0); font-stretch: normal; margin: 0px 0px 1em;"&gt; &lt;SPAN style="color: #333333; font-family: Verdana, sans-serif; font-size: xx-small;"&gt; &lt;STRONG&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t; &lt;P class="note" style="box-sizing: border-box; -webkit-tap-highlight-color: rgba(0, 0, 0, 0); font-stretch: normal; margin: 0px 0px 1em;"&gt; &lt;SPAN style="color: #333333; font-family: Verdana, sans-serif; font-size: xx-small;"&gt; &lt;STRONG&gt;Vanguard will determine the type and amount of reimbursement—including whether to restore to your account cash and/or shares of securities equal to the amount of cash and/or shares of securities in your account at the time of any unauthorized activity—and whether to reverse unauthorized trades and reinstate positions as held at the time of any unauthorized activity. This protection does not cover any tax consequences; legal fees or expenses; other professional fees or expenses; or any special, indirect, incidental, consequential, punitive, exemplary, lost opportunity, or non-monetary damages. Vanguard reserves the right to offset any amount it would otherwise pay to you pursuant to this policy by compensation you have received from other sources for the same loss.&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t; &lt;P class="note" style="box-sizing: border-box; -webkit-tap-highlight-color: rgba(0, 0, 0, 0); font-stretch: normal; margin: 0px 0px 1em;"&gt; &lt;SPAN style="color: #333333; font-family: Verdana, sans-serif; font-size: xx-small;"&gt; &lt;STRONG&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t; &lt;P class="note" style="box-sizing: border-box; -webkit-tap-highlight-color: rgba(0, 0, 0, 0); font-stretch: normal; margin: 0px 0px 1em;"&gt; &lt;SPAN style="color: #333333; font-family: Verdana, sans-serif; font-size: xx-small;"&gt; &lt;STRONG&gt;Vanguard may seek restitution for reimbursements made to you from the person(s) or entity that committed the unauthorized activity. Vanguard may, at its discretion and as a condition of this protection, require that you assign to Vanguard certain rights you may have regarding your loss and/or sign a release form. You may not assign any rights to this protection from Vanguard to any other individual or entity.&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;</description>

I plan on talking with my husband about it tonight and he'll probably calm me down . . . and say we don't need it.  &lt;/P&gt; &lt;P&gt;from Fidelity:&lt;/P&gt; &lt;P&gt;We value your business and the trust you have placed in Fidelity. We take security very seriously and use a variety of measures to protect your personal information and accounts. As part of our ongoing commitment to our customers, we’re proud to offer our Customer Protection Guarantee: We will reimburse your Fidelity account for any losses due to unauthorized activity.&lt;/P&gt; &lt;P&gt;Our Customer Protection Guarantee is designed to provide you with peace of mind when doing business with Fidelity. It covers all assets in Fidelity Brokerage accounts, Fidelity Mutual Fund accounts, Fidelity Individual Retirement Accounts (IRAs), and individual workplace retirement plan accounts under a 401(k), profit sharing, 403(b), or 457 plan for which Fidelity is the recordkeeper.&lt;/P&gt;</description>
